Strong’s Definitions

בַּקָּשָׁה baqqâshâh, bak-kaw-shaw'; from H1245; a petition:—request.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 8x

The KJV translates Strong's H1246 in the following manner: request (8x).

STRONGS H1246: Abbreviations
† [בַּקָּשָׁה] noun masculine request, entreaty, בַּקָּשָׁתִי Esther 5:7, 8; Esther 7:3; בַּקָּשָׁתֵךְ; Esther 5:3; Esther 9:12; בַּקָּשָׁתוֺ Ezra 7:6.

Strong's Number H1246 matches the Hebrew בַּקָּשָׁה (baqqāšâ),
which occurs 8 times in 8 verses in the WLC Hebrew.

Unchecked Copy BoxEzr 7:6 - Ezra himself hath come up from Babylon, and he is a scribe ready in the law of Moses, that Jehovah God of Israel gave, and the king giveth to him -- according to the hand of Jehovah his God upon him -- all his request.
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 5:3 - And the king saith to her, 'What -- to thee Esther, O queen? and what thy request? unto the half of the kingdom -- and it is given to thee.'
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 5:6 - And the king saith to Esther, during the banquet of wine, 'What is thy petition? and it is given to thee; and what thy request? unto the half of the kingdom -- and it is done.'
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 5:7 - And Esther answereth and saith, 'My petition and my request is:
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 5:8 - if I have found grace in the eyes of the king, and if unto the king it be good, to give my petition, and to perform my request, the king doth come, and Haman, unto the banquet that I make for them, and to-morrow I do according to the word of the king.'
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 7:2 - and the king saith to Esther also on the second day, during the banquet of wine, 'What is thy petition, Esther, O queen? and it is given to thee; and what thy request? unto the half of the kingdom -- and it is done.'
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 7:3 - And Esther the queen answereth and saith, 'If I have found grace in thine eyes, O king, and if to the king it be good, let my life be given to me at my petition, and my people at my request;
Unchecked Copy BoxEst 9:12 - and the king saith to Esther the queen, 'In Shushan the palace have the Jews slain and destroyed five hundred men, and the ten sons of Haman; in the rest of the provinces of the king what have they done? and what is thy petition? and it is given to thee; and what thy request again? and it is done.'
